About C. Linné

C. Linné is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Urology, Oncology, Epidemiology and Immunology, having authored 14 papers that have together received 372 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Urinary Bladder and Prostate Research (4 papers), Prostate Cancer Treatment and Research (3 papers),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(3 papers), Urological Disorders and Treatments (2 papers), Prostate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(2 papers), Urinary Tract Infections Management (2 papers), Cancer Cells and Metastasis (2 papers) and Pelvic floor disorders treatments (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Urology (94 citations), Immunology (99 citations), Oncology (84 citations), Rheumatology (37 citations) and Sensory Systems (12 citations). C. Linné has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Switzerland and United States. Frequent co-authors include Manfred P. Wirth, Oliver W. Hakenberg, Andreas Manseck, Axel Meye, K. Richter, Stefan Zastrow, E. Peter Rieber, Susanne Fuessel, Marc Schmitz and S. Füssel. Their work appears in journals such as Neurourology and Urodynamics, The Prostate, International Journal of Oncology, European Journal of Nuclear Medicine and Molecular Imaging and Journal of Clinical Oncology.
